Seasonal Truck Rental Customer Service Representative

Enterprise HoldingsPortland, OR
Onsite

About The Position

Enterprise Truck Rental Department is excited to announce an opening for a Seasonal Customer Service Representative at our Portland location! This is a seasonal position that will start as early as May 5, 2026 and cannot exceed 180 days (October 2026).

Requirements

  • Must be at least 21 years old.
  • Must be able to read and speak English sufficiently.
  • Must have a current and valid drivers license with no more than 2 moving violations and/or at-fault accidents on driving record in the past 3 years.
  • No drug or alcohol related convictions (ie., DUI/DWI) on driving record in the past 3 years.
  • Must be authorized to work in the United States and not require work authorization sponsorship by our company for this position now or in the future.
  • Seasonal employees may work up to 180 days during a defined season.
  • All applicants must be at least 21 years of age and be qualified to drive under D.O.T. regulations.
  • Applicants will be required to submit an appropriate medical examiner's certificate, or submit to and successfully complete a D.O.T. medical examination (6 months or more).
  • This job allows for no moonlighting, meaning that if hired, employee cannot work another job or position.

Responsibilities

  • Understand and communicate rental terms and conditions, vehicle features and other services
  • May sell optional protection products, upgrades, fuel options and other additional equipment
  • Handle incoming calls for reservations, rate quotes, general questions, and provide information and resolution for customers, other branches, insurance companies, dealerships, repair shops and other vendors
  • Manage outgoing calls including callback management, account receivables, and miscellaneous calls
  • Provide a high level of customer service by assisting customers and assessing their rental needs in person and over the phone
  • Meet and greet customers in a friendly and timely manner
  • Provide directions and general assistance
  • Assist to assess condition of rental upon return
  • Process returns and check-ins
  • Effectively market the company while picking up customers up and/or dropping off customer in a safe and courteous manner and assisting customers as needed
  • Notify Management of any known customer problems
  • Notify Management of any known vehicle problems and any required vehicle maintenance
  • Clean vehicle interior and exterior by hand or by operating washing equipment when needed
  • Perform various administrative and basic accounting functions such as: research and billing support tasks, accounts receivables, run miscellaneous reports, supply maintenance, process customer close-pends and extensions
  • Continuously build knowledge and skills, pursue on the job training and development opportunities and any company sponsored classroom training
  • Maintain a regular and reliable level of attendance and punctuality
  • Perform miscellaneous and backup duties job-related duties as assigned
